About Christos Stergiou

Christos Stergiou is a scholar working on Computer Networks and Communications, Information Systems and Software, having authored 37 papers that have together received 2.3k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include IoT and Edge/Fog Computing (19 papers), Blockchain Technology Applications and Security (10 papers) and Cloud Data Security Solutions (4 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Computer Networks and Communications (1.2k citations), Information Systems (849 citations) and Artificial Intelligence (581 citations). Christos Stergiou has collaborated with scholars based in Greece, India and Japan. Frequent co-authors include Kostas E. Psannis, Brij B. Gupta, Byung‐Gyu Kim, Andreas P. Plageras, Haoxiang Wang, Yutaka Ishibashi, Jacob Burnim, Koushik Sen, Vasileios A. Memos and George Kokkonis. Their work appears in journals such as IEEE Internet of Things Journal, Future Generation Computer Systems and Applied Sciences.
